Net Assets for Comfort Systems USA (FIX)
According to Comfort Systems USA's latest reported financial statements, the company's latest reported net assets is $2.82B USD. Net assets — also called stockholders' equity — equal total assets minus total liabilities. They represent the residual claim of shareholders on the company's assets and roughly track book value over time.

Analysis
2025's annual net assets for Comfort Systems USA (FIX) came in at $2.45B – surged 43.7% year-over-year.
Looking at the 2020–2025 (5 years) stretch, Comfort Systems USA net assets compounded at +28.6% per year, sustaining 14 straight years of year-over-year growth.
The dataset's maximum net assets sits at $2.45B (2025); the minimum reading of $200.66M dates to 2003.
